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89042210906 6373314477 6529192808
361 6112996213
361 6112996213
3433973 885207 411 2372212880
All about undefined
Interested in learning more?
361 6112996213
3433973 885207 411 2372212880
See more
259 60876392607
3168 1020343 12565371 152136555
See more
8297559938 57907 76728010
14747 95 6325066520 61
See more